Abstract
We analyze the inter-carrier-interference (ICI) caused by multiple Rician path and Doppler spreading in orthogonal frequency division multiplexing (OFDM) systems. The general form for the ICI power is derived by taking into consideration the correlation equation of the Rician channel. We have derived a equation for estimating the frequency tracking parameter. We also present examples by using ideal beamforming at the mobile. For a multiple Rician channel, it shows that the reduction in ICI power is not as much as in the case of Rayleigh channel. However, in the presence of only one Rician path, the reduction in ICI power is marginally better than the Rayleigh channel.
